WebHigh Flight John G. Magee, Jr. This poem was written by Pilot Officer John Gillespie Magee, Jr., who was 18 years old and studying in the United States when the Second World War began. Trained in Canada through the British Commonwealth Air Training Plan, he was later sent to England. After being WebHigh Flight by John Gillespie Magee, Jr. Next Oh!
